Handover: Quillgate password reset revamp. Tomas is taking over from Priya. Plugin authors: the old reset hook fires twice now during migration — dedupe on token, not timestamp. New flow lands in Quillgate 4.2; legacy endpoints sunset one release later. Test plugins against the Marrowfield staging tenant only. To rotate the staging signing keys you'll need access to the plugin vault, which prompts for the shared recovery passphrase. It is as follows.

vault phrase of bahof-taweg = ulaax-lamys-ulaion-caswyn-pelael-norael-fraax-julix-rusix-oliath-olidor-jorwyn-pelok-fraeth

## Fan-Out Backpressure

When the Drumlin notification fan-out exceeds queue depth thresholds, the Sable broker sheds low-priority topics first. Reviewers should confirm that shed events are logged with redacted payloads and that no subscriber credentials appear in overflow dumps. Escalation paths, shedding order, and the audit checklist are maintained on the internal page below.

runbook for yageg-tafop: https://superset.merlaqnet.local/deploy/projects/issue/display/repo/projects/ticket/e6ac41f4bf7bc116ee61994c

**Q: Why did the sweeper delete a volume that was still in use?**

A: The sweeper (codename Gleaner) flags resources unreferenced for 14 days. If a consumer attaches out-of-band, Gleaner can't see it. Tag the resource with `keep=true` before attaching. False positives should be logged for the Platform Reliability rota. To review pending deletions or file an exemption, use the internal dashboard here:

operations page: https://confluence.lumicsys.internal/projects/display/projects/display

## Documentation Linter: Prosewright

Prosewright runs on every merge request touching the docs tree. It enforces heading depth, checks internal link targets, and flags unglossed acronyms against the Thornbury style guide. Rules live in lint-rules.yaml; do not edit the vendored ruleset directly — override in the local config instead. Suppressions require a justification comment. Questions about rule behavior or false positives should go to the docs tooling maintainers at the address below.

escalation mailbox, kaweg-kahif: druwyn.sordor@nelvroworks.corp